This dataset provides the simulation-based results for Figures 5, 6, and 7 of the discussion paper "Urban Transport Policies and Emission Reduction Strategies in Riyadh: Insights from a Multi-Agent Simulation" (2026). Using the METROPOLIS2 multi-agent model, the dataset compares uniform vs. distance-targeted EV incentives at 20% fleet penetration, showing that targeting high-mileage drivers above the 75th percentile achieves a 32.3% CO₂ reduction compared to 20.1% under uniform adoption. It also demonstrates that the same emissions reduction can be achieved with up to 29.7% fewer vehicle switches through better targeting.
